Q. Explain the problem involved in consumer price Index?

To explain the problems involved in calculating CPI we consider MP3 players. If you measure the average price of MP3 players at two points in time, let's say one year apart, you possibly will find that average price hasn't changed. 

Though, this isn't the whole story because the products on the market would have changed. Characteristically, products at the later measurement are more advanced than products at the first measurement. If you were to compare prices of MP3 players with same performance, you would possible find that prices have fallen. Without adjusting for changes in quality andperformance, you will generally overestimate the rise in price index.
